Vizsla Stud Dogs -"Tag"

MBISS SILVER GCH TAMARON'S TAG YOU'RE IT

"Tag"

AKC # SR645977 01
DOB: September 6, 2010 
OFA Hips "Good" VZ-12805G24M, Elbows Normal VZ-EL1582M24, OFA Heart - Normal, CERF Eyes - Normal 

CH Tamaron's Reign of Fire JH x GCH Szizlin Ripley's New York Groove

"Tag" took my breath away as a puppy and I knew he had that something special to compete successfully on a national level.   I handled him to his Championship, Grand Championship, and Best of Breed, but made the decision to hand him off to a professional handler with more experience and that could show him more than I could.  At the age of 2 years, he began a specials career with Loran Morgan. "Tag" went on to become a Silver Grand Champion, a Multiple Sporting Group Winner, and was ranked among the top five Breed and top three Sporting Breeds. He is also a Multiple Best in Specialty Show winner, winning his first BISS in Secaucus, New Jersey the day before Westminster in 2013; his second BISS win was at the Northern California Vizsla Specialty show, with an entry of 82 Vizslas. Tag also won the Vizsla Club of America Regional Specialty Show in 2014.  Tag received a top AOM at the Vizsla Club of America Nationals in May 2013, received the First Award of Excellence at the AKC Eukanuba National Championship competition in December of 2013 and was the Best of Breed Winner at the prestigious Westminster Kennel Club in February 2014. Tag has a lot of great dogs behind him.  His maternal grandsire "Bismark" was one of the most winning Vizslas in the breed's history, including 14 All Breed Best in Shows while breeder/owner handled and won the Nationals twice. His maternal grand dam, Tarika is a 3X BISS winner and Master Hunter. Tag's sire "Ripley" was one of the earliest Vizslas to receive his Grand Championship title and his paternal grand dam "Kestrel" was a BISS AM/CAN CH JH ROM. Tag has an outstanding temperament, excels in breed type, has great proportions, beautiful head, and a smooth and far reaching side gait. Tag has sired three litters so far and his get are competing successfully in show, obedience, and hunting events.
